Wickham. NY 211 remains a two-lane commercial street through East Middletown, soon leaving the city for the town of Wallkill. Now without the Wickham Street moniker, the route expands to four lanes through Wallkill, becoming a long commercial boulevard through the town.

It was also through Middletown that the famed "Miracle Mile" was born, which was the beginning of the shopping center frenzy that saw many businesses move from downtown areas of Middletown to the Route 211 Shopping Corridor.
